What is MyPasokey?
MyPasokey is a modern passwordless authentication system designed to improve security and user convenience. Instead of depending on manually created passwords, it uses secure authentication methods such as biometrics, cryptographic keys, or trusted devices.
In simple terms, MyPasokey allows users to access their accounts without typing passwords repeatedly.
Rather than storing vulnerable passwords, the system relies on encrypted keys stored securely on authorized devices. This significantly reduces risks related to hacking, phishing, and credential theft.

How MyPasokey Works
The technology behind MyPasokey is based on advanced cryptographic security.
It works by generating two secure keys:
A public key stored on the server and a private key stored securely on your personal device.
When you log in, the server verifies your identity through the secure private key instead of checking a traditional password.
Authentication may happen using:
- Fingerprint verification
- Face recognition
- Device PIN
- Security tokens
Because no password is transmitted during login, phishing attacks become far less effective.
This approach offers both strong protection and a faster login experience.

Challenges and Limitations of MyPasokey
Although MyPasokey offers many advantages, it is not perfect.
Device Dependency
One major limitation is device reliance.
If your trusted device is lost, damaged, or unavailable, accessing your account can become difficult.
That is why backup recovery options are essential.
Limited Compatibility
Not every website supports passwordless login yet.
Some older platforms still rely entirely on traditional password systems.
This limits universal adoption for now.
Learning Curve
For some users, especially non-technical ones, passwordless authentication feels unfamiliar.
Common questions include:
Where is my login stored?
What happens if my phone is lost?
How do I recover access?
These concerns are valid and require proper understanding.
Backup Risks
Improper backup configuration can create problems.
Without recovery codes or secondary devices, users may lock themselves out.
Planning backup options is critical.

How to Set Up MyPasokey Properly
Setting up MyPasokey correctly is important.
Step 1: Choose a Supported Platform
Start with websites or apps that support passwordless login.
Step 2: Enable Device Authentication
Set up:
- Fingerprint
- Face ID
- Secure PIN
This creates your authentication layer.
Step 3: Configure Backup Options
Always set:
- Recovery codes
- Secondary devices
- Trusted contacts
These protect against lockouts.
Step 4: Sync Across Devices
Ensure secure synchronization across all devices.
This improves flexibility.
Step 5: Test Before Full Adoption
Start with a few accounts before switching everything.
Testing helps identify setup issues early.
